Corrosive Environment / Battery Off-Gassing
Corrosion visible on battery terminals and metal parts inside enclosure
Advertisements
Possible Causes
Overcharging battery, Poor ventilation, Coastal or chemical atmosphere, Old battery leaking acid
How to Fix / Troubleshooting
Safety first: Wear gloves and eye protection when cleaning corrosion.
- Neutralize corrosion: Disconnect battery, then clean affected areas with a baking soda and water solution. Rinse and dry thoroughly.
- Check charger voltage: Ensure Hyundai battery charger output is within spec (around 13.2–13.8 V). Overvoltage can cause excessive gassing.
- Replace battery: If the battery case is cracked or leaking, replace it immediately.
- Protect surfaces: Apply a light coat of anti-corrosion spray or petroleum jelly to battery terminals.
